[9] ADB 查看设备信息
生活随笔
收集整理的這篇文章主要介紹了
[9] ADB 查看设备信息
小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.
查看設(shè)備信息
- 型號
- 電池狀況
- 屏幕分辨率
- 屏幕密度
- 顯示屏參數(shù)
- android_id
- IMEI
- Android 系統(tǒng)版本
- IP 地址
- Mac 地址
- CPU 信息
- 內(nèi)存信息
- 更多硬件與系統(tǒng)屬性
型號
adb shell getprop ro.product.model我這使用的是錘子手機做測試:
電池狀況
adb shell dumpsys battery
其中 scale 代表最大電量,level 代表當前電量。上面的輸出表示還剩下 90% 的電量。
屏幕分辨率
adb shell wm size屏幕密度
adb shell wm density
該設(shè)備屏幕密度為 480dpi。
顯示屏參數(shù)
adb shell dumpsys window displays
其中 mDisplayId 為 顯示屏編號,init 是初始分辨率和屏幕密度,app 的高度與 init 一致,表示屏幕底部沒有虛擬按鍵。
android_id
adb shell settings get secure android_idIMEI
在 Android 4.4 及以下版本可通過如下命令獲取 IMEI:
adb shell dumpsys iphonesubinfo輸出示例:
Phone Subscriber Info:Phone Type = GSMDevice ID = 860955027785041其中的 Device ID 就是 IMEI。
而在 Android 5.0 及以上版本里這個命令輸出為空,得通過其它方式獲取了(需要 root 權(quán)限):
adb shell su service call iphonesubinfo 1輸出示例:
Result: Parcel(0x00000000: 00000000 0000000f 00360038 00390030 '........8.6.0.9.'0x00000010: 00350035 00320030 00370037 00350038 '5.5.0.2.7.7.8.5.'0x00000020: 00340030 00000031 '0.4.1... ')把里面的有效內(nèi)容提取出來就是IMEI 了,比如這里的是 860955027785041。
Android 系統(tǒng)版本
adb shell getprop ro.build.version.releaseIP 地址
adb shell ifconfig | grep Maskwindows 需要加引號 "ifconfig | grep Mask"
Mac 地址
adb shell cat /sys/class/net/wlan0/addressCPU 信息
adb shell cat /proc/cpuinfo內(nèi)存信息
adb shell cat /proc/meminfo
其中,MemTotal 就是設(shè)備的總內(nèi)存,MemFree 是當前空閑內(nèi)存。
更多硬件與系統(tǒng)屬性
設(shè)備的更多硬件與系統(tǒng)屬性可以通過如下命令查看:
adb shell cat /system/build.prop這會輸出很多信息,包括前面幾個小節(jié)提到的「型號」和「Android 系統(tǒng)版本」等。
輸出里還包括一些其它有用的信息,它們也可通過 adb shell getprop <屬性名> 命令單獨查看,列舉一部分屬性如下:
| ro.build.version.sdk | SDK 版本 |
| ro.build.version.release | Android 系統(tǒng)版本 |
| ro.build.version.security_patch | Android 安全補丁程序級別 |
| ro.product.model | 型號 |
| ro.product.brand | 品牌 |
| ro.product.name | 設(shè)備名 |
| ro.product.board | 處理器型號 |
| ro.product.cpu.abilist | CPU 支持的 abi 列表[節(jié)注一] |
| persist.sys.isUsbOtgEnabled | 是否支持 OTG |
| dalvik.vm.heapsize | 每個應(yīng)用程序的內(nèi)存上限 |
| ro.sf.lcd_density | 屏幕密度 |
總結(jié)
以上是生活随笔為你收集整理的[9] ADB 查看设备信息的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Linux基础学习十:Linux的权限管
- 下一篇: n型半导体和p型半导体的区别_PNP和N